Tour Itinerary:

Day 1: Lhasa - Tsedang - Samye Monastery

Morning time our staff pick you up from your hotel in Chengdu then dropping you off to Chengdu airport help you check in. After 2 hours flight you will arrive at Lhasa Gongga airport. Our guide will pick you up from Gongga airport to visit Samya Monastery which was the first one built in the 7th century and has three buildings with different styles. Overnight at Tsedang.

Day 2: Yumbulakang - Trundruk monastery

Morning to drive to Tsedang, located by Yarlung Valley, is the capital of Shannan Prefecture. It is reputed as "the cradle of Tibetan Civilization". In the afternoon to visit Yumbulakang Palace and Trundruk Monastery. Overnight at Tsedang.

Day 3: Zedang - Yamdrotso lake - Gyangtse - Shigatse

Morning time around 8:00 am depart from Lhasa pass Gangbala Mountain which is over than 5000 m, then to Yamdrotso lake which is one of the three holy lakes in Tibet, after visiting Gyangtse Kumbum and having a far view of Zongshan ruins, arrive in Shigatse. Overnight at Shigatse.

Day 4: Shigatse - Tinggri - Rongbu

Morning time to visit Tashilumpo Monastery which was Built in 1447, spectacular tombs of Panchen Lamas. After lunch driving along with Friend-ship way pass Lhatse to Tinggri. One the way you will pass the checking point with your TTB permit, travel permit and passport. Then arrive at Tinggri. Buy the entrance of Everest Base Camp. Then from Tinggri to E.B.C with the very rough road, pass the wild grassland, cross the rapids river and high mountains. During this route, you will have a glimpse of 4 mountains which is 8000 meters high or more, such as: Mt.Lhotse(8516m), Mt.Everest(8848m), Mt.Qowowuyag(8201m), Mt.Mayalu(8463m). Then arrive at Rongbu Monastery. Overnight at Rongbu Guest house.

Day 5: Rongbu Monastery - Everest Base Camp - Tinggri - Shigatse

After seeing the sunrise at Rongbu, then walking to arrive the place get on the animal carriage then use half of an hour arrive at Everest Base camp. Hiking up to the top of the photo point to take pictures for the splendid - Mt.Everest. Then driving down from E.B.C to Tingri back to Shigatse. Overnight at Shigatse.

Day 6: Shigatse - Namtso Lake

After breakfast driving from Shigatse to holey lake Namtso. Namtso Lake is the Heavenly lake which is one of the three holy lakes of Tibet (other two is Yamdrotso lake, at Shigatse area, Lake Manasarova at Nagri) and also the highest salt lake. You can do a very relax trekking around the lakeside and Zhaxi Island. You can enjoy the sunset by the lake. Overnight at Namtso Tent Guest House.

Day 7: Namtso lake - Yangpachen hot spring - Lhasa

Morning time to see the sunrise beside the holy lake, then back to Lhasa, on the way back, you will have a chance to enjoy the hot-spring at Yangbachen. Overnight at Lhasa.

Day 8: Lhasa city tour sightseeing. Morning time to buy the entrance of Potala by yourselves. Then to visit Jokhang Temple, afternoon to visit Drepung Monastery. Overnight at Lhasa.

Day 9: Lhasa city sightseeing. Morning time to visit Potala Palace, then afternoon to Sera Monastery. Overnight at Lhasa.

Day 10: Lhasa - Draksum Tso - Bayi Town

After breakfast, driving from Lhasa to Nyingchi. On the way you will cross over Mila Pass, enjoy the scenery along the Niyang River. Afternoon drive to visit Draksum Tso, also known as Basum-Tso. The lake and its surrounding views are beautiful and the site is also connected to the semi-mythical ruler of the Kham region and Guru Rinpoche. Take a ferry ride off the southern shore of the lake to visit the Tsodzong Monastery, most probably the highest attraction of this site. Overnight in Bayi Town.

Day 11: Bayi - Cypress Forest - Lhasa

Drive to visit Ancient Cypress Forests and also you will have a chance to see Lulang Forest far away from Lulang Sightseeing Plat, afternoon drive back to Lhasa. Overnight at Lhasa. Book the hotel by yourselves.

Day 12: Take train from Lhasa to your next stop: Chengdu, Xining, Shanghai, Xian or Beijing. Dropping off at the railway station. End of the tour.
